Business Projects and Group Insurance Practices Evolution Advisor Reporting to the Director, Operational Centre of Expertise, the advisor contributes to the performance and evolution of the Vice Presidency (VP). Recognized for their expertise in contact centres, data analysis and process optimization, the advisor acts as a business partner to managers and teams to identify, coordinate and implement value-added solutions. The advisor is involved in complex initiatives and plays a key role in delivering projects aimed at continuous improvement, operational efficiency and achieving business objectives. You will grow as you perform the following functions: Advise and support managers in the positioning, planning, development, implementation and follow-up of various VP’s mandates. Structure and carry out business improvement and problem-solving projects in alignment with strategic orientations and, where required, act as project lead. Develop change management strategies and implementation plans, and assess organizational impacts. Analyze and recommend opportunities to improve the VP’s operational processes to enhance knowledge, procedures and team effectiveness. Represent the VP and its teams at various meetings and on different committees. Participate in analyses used to support proposed solutions, including cost-benefit studies, business analyses, organizational impact assessments, new processes and/or new work methodologies. Plan and prepare reports and accountability deliverables related to assigned activities. Support the VP and management in strategic and operational planning activities. Your skills and qualifications: Bachelor's degree in a relevant field. Minimum of eight years of experience in a similar role within the insurance industry, including three years in a high-volume contact centre environment. Advanced proficiency in both French and English, spoken and written, due to the nature of the job and working with both English- and French-speaking colleagues, partners, clients and/or suppliers. Extensive knowledge of contact centre operations, performance metrics and technologies. Demonstrated experience in data analysis, process optimization and operational performance improvement. Strong analytical skills, influential leadership, autonomy and attention to detail. Excellent organizational skills and a proactive approach with a demonstrated ability to take initiative.
